If you only fix one thing in your game this week, make it grip pressure.

Most mid-to-high handicappers grip the club like they're trying to strangle it — especially under pressure. A death grip tightens the forearms, which shortens the backswing, which steepens the downswing, which is how a lot of slices and fat shots get born.

Try this: grip the club at a 4 out of 10. Loose enough that you could have someone tug the club out of your hands with a little effort. It'll feel wrong for about five swings. Then it won't.

Small tip. Real difference.
